Output 52ec12fdc08669fbf1ae9129cfdd4c16b98b0055a073f43c83bd6d5252633215:0

value
106736115
script pubkey
OP_0 OP_PUSHBYTES_20 34876393390cf05050474b0263cf60a310aed3ba
address
bc1qxjrk8yeepnc9q5z8fvpx8nmq5vg2a5a6nsgqpr
transaction
52ec12fdc08669fbf1ae9129cfdd4c16b98b0055a073f43c83bd6d5252633215
spent
true